Job description
- As a Senior Engineer, you will perform analysis and write code to remove performance bottlenecks throughout our software.
- Develop software in Node.js and some Golang in multiple services that will run in production and help us serve billions of logins per month.
- Write decision records and RFC's to communicate technical tradeoffs and approaches and drive awareness and consensus.
- You will work cross-functionally with service owners, architects, project managers, as well as platform and quality teams to drive performance improvements across our tech stack.
- You will partner with Staff level performance engineers to identify and optimize performance improvements for application architecture, implementation and telemetry.
- You will nurture a "shift left" culture for performance. You will work to improve knowledge and awareness of performance management techniques, tools, patterns, and solutions throughout Engineering in order to address performance issues earlier in the software development life cycle.
- You will have the opportunity to work with all parts of the Customer Identity Cloud service offering, including code, infrastructure, and architecture.
Requirements
- Experience in senior software engineering roles in a remote work environment.
- Strong self-motivation and aptitude for investigation and experimentation.
- Experience developing application software in Node.js using frameworks such as Hapi.js or Fastify. Familiarity with Golang is also a plus.
- Experience with API-driven cloud-native distributed system application architecture running in Kubernetes, AWS, and Azure.
- Experience with APM tools such as Datadog APM, Splunk, Honeycomb, New Relic, Dynatrace, or similar.
- Familiarity with PostgreSQL and MongoDB.
- Experience designing and executing performance experiments designed to validate performance improvements in key metrics such as requests per second (RPS), P95 and P99 latency, query performance, request concurrency, CPU/memory utilization, and cost efficiency.
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ills. In particular, the ability to convey technical issues and solutions in written form and work with disparate teams is important in a remote-friendly team.
- Passion for driving performance improvement in software without sacrificing reliability or security.
- Excellent collaboration skills and a track record of cross-functional collaboration. One team, one score!
